Output 53b95131b3e23b89a99d404fa700287ea6802ae5f31dda1de71b3d175f966b54:0

value
177905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0134bd80ffe7f61948501b1a55cb455a9bec4ecf OP_EQUAL
address
31oPnC7PUf4S8hXz9xYuEvbhebV7ZmhJ5d
transaction
53b95131b3e23b89a99d404fa700287ea6802ae5f31dda1de71b3d175f966b54